Transaction bdfc9193a9414998e21b3f301fad3884fc75d853478d1be64b8b027839478c6f
1 Input
1 Output
-
bdfc9193a9414998e21b3f301fad3884fc75d853478d1be64b8b027839478c6f:0
- value
- 134867
- script pubkey
- OP_0 OP_PUSHBYTES_20 227e3840f65fe5e550a7d137ca6ad9f59e239d3a
- address
- bc1qyflrss8ktlj725986ymu56ke7k0z88f6alfuf5